What is Warmly?
Warmly is a US-built signal-based revenue platform launched in 2020. The product combines four pillars in one stack : AI web-deanonymization (identifying visitor accounts + individual contacts in real-time), account + intent data, live chat orchestration (Coworker AI chatbot that converts identified visitors into meetings), and outbound orchestration (LinkedIn + email triggered by website signals). The thesis is unified : when a known-buyer visits your website, react inside 60 seconds with the right channel — sales rep, AI chat, or auto-sequence — rather than waiting for them to fill a form.
Warmly pricing 2026
Pricing collected from warmly.ai/pricing (May 2026) via the visible plan cards. Higher tiers cross-referenced with Vendr and G2 verified-buyer reports.
| Plan | Price | Best for | Key limits |
|---|---|---|---|
| Free | $0 | Evaluation only | Limited deanonymization volume · no integrations · no AI chat |
| AI Web-Deanonymization (Starter) | $10,000/year (or $3,250/quarter) | Mid-market piloting signal-based outbound | Account-level deanonymization · Slack + CRM integrations · basic intent |
| Data + Signals | $15,000-$20,000/year | Full intent + signal orchestration | Account + contact deanonymization · Bombora intent · orchestration workflows |
| Coworker AI (Chat) bundle | $20,000-$30,000/year | Conversion-optimised live chat from website | AI chatbot · meeting booker · multi-channel orchestration |
| Enterprise | Custom ($30K+/year) | Large rollouts, multi-region, white-label | Annual contract, dedicated CSM, custom integrations |
What the pricing page doesn't show
Deanonymization match-rates vary by website traffic profile — high B2B-traffic SaaS sites see 30-40% match rates ; consumer-leaning sites or low-traffic accounts see 15-20%. Coworker AI conversation usage is metered, and high-traffic sites can blow through bundled volume in the first quarter. CRM bi-directional sync is included in Starter tier ; advanced workflows (multi-step orchestration, custom routing) gate to Data + Signals or higher. Annual contracts auto-renew with 60-day notice windows — missed cancellation locks you in another year.
Where Warmly is fair value
If you have meaningful B2B website traffic (>5,000 sessions/month) and your sales team is structured to respond to live signal (SDRs ready to ping within hours, not days), Warmly's $10K-20K/year entry is competitive versus Leadfeeder + Drift + manual orchestration. The unified loop (identify → route → action) saves real friction. For low-traffic sites or teams that batch-review weekly digests, Warmly's signal speed advantage doesn't materialize and a simpler tool (Leadfeeder $99/mo) delivers comparable value at 5% of the cost.
Warmly Pros & Cons - Summary That Actually Helps You Decide
Pulled from G2 + Capterra verified-buyer reviews (Q1 2026), filtered for substance. Warmly's strongest signals : speed-to-respond orchestration, Coworker AI chat conversion rates, and the founder-led product velocity.
Speed-to-respond is genuinely different from ABM dashboards
Most account-ID tools surface signal in a dashboard you check daily or weekly. Warmly fires the signal into Slack, sequences, and chat instantly. Reviewers consistently cite this as the deciding factor versus 6sense + Leadfeeder.
Coworker AI converts identified visitors to meetings
Warmly's AI chatbot engages identified buyers on-site with personalised context (account name, role, prior engagement). Reviewers report 2-4% chat-to-meeting conversion on identified traffic — materially better than traditional Drift or Intercom on the same accounts.
Product velocity is high — features ship monthly
Unlike Terminus or Rollworks (slower roadmaps in 2024-2026), Warmly ships material features almost monthly. The Coworker AI tier didn't exist in 2024 and is now the platform's growth engine. For teams committing to a multi-year contract, the trajectory matters.
Annual contracts only, no trial that lets you measure deanon match-rate
The deanon match-rate depends entirely on your traffic profile — high B2B SaaS sites see 30-40%, others see 15-20%. The platform's value scales linearly with that rate. But Warmly requires annual commit before you can measure your specific match-rate, which makes pre-purchase ROI calculation hard.
Coworker AI usage metering can blow up bills
Conversation usage is metered on top of platform fees. High-traffic sites or AI-heavy chat strategies can push costs significantly above the headline annual contract. Some customers report 2-3x overruns in the first quarter before tuning AI conversation logic.
Intent data is functional but lags 6sense + Demandbase
Warmly's intent layer (Bombora + first-party signal) is sufficient for tactical workflows but doesn't deliver the predictive depth of 6sense's proprietary intent. For high-stakes enterprise workflows where surfacing in-market accounts 4-6 weeks early matters, Warmly + 6sense pair is common.

The Verdict on Warmly
Warmly is the right tool for revenue teams structured around real-time signal response rather than batch-review workflows. The speed-to-respond loop (identify → Slack → action) is genuinely different from how 6sense, Demandbase, and Rollworks deliver signal, and the Coworker AI chat layer is one of the most commercially mature AI products in the category. The platform fails for low-traffic websites (match-rate doesn't materialize) and for teams that aren't structured to react to signal within hours. For mid-market companies with 5K+ B2B sessions/month and an active SDR team, Warmly's annual investment is competitive versus a Leadfeeder + Drift + manual orchestration stack and delivers meaningfully better outcomes. If you have the traffic and the response operation to back it up, Warmly is one of the most distinctive ABM-adjacent platforms in 2026.
